coolDisguise:
In Beta 3 the Klobb was indeed really weak, meaning you missed a lot and if you didn't miss you barely did damage, so everyone could be advised (unless it was LTK and you started out with a Klobb) to run across the whole map to knife someone who was shooting with a Klobb instead of trying to shoot back with his own Klobb.
Doing so in Beta 4 is a bad idea, because you'll often end up getting a headshot killing you, which proves the Klobb has been buffed a lot.
Compared to other serious weapons it still sucks, but that's the way it should be. In GE64 in SP you would only use the Klobb if had two of them and only in the Surface mission(s).
